"That's right, G-Fest XXII." Matt said. "The time in July when Kaiju fans from all over the world come together."

"For those of you poor, poor fools who don't know what G-Fest is, its a convention dedicated to Japanese monsters, such as Godzilla or Gamera. This convention is typically held in Chicago, Illinois at a hotel called the Crowne Plaza for three days in July." Burn said.

"But it isn't just a bunch of people mashed together in a room, there's lots of interesting things to do." Matt said.

"For starters, there are panels in which fans can discuss certain topics amongst themselves, or listen to stories told by actors visiting from Japan or somewhere else."
